Job Description

MDT Internship Program provides an opportunity to immerse yourself in the world of problem solving, innovation and teamwork. Interns engage in Montana's transportation projects that have a direct impact on Montana's traveling public! Interns will collaborate with area experts and gain invaluable hands-on experience. Our internships focus on training and integrating the interns into our current workforce of over 2,000 people across Montana who are all providing a vital role to ensure everyone arrives at their destination safely.

Recruiting for a summer IT Internship position! All applicants must be enrolled in a College, University, or Tech School. One intern will be hired from this posting. interns will work in the Infrastructure and Applications Bureau and/or the Computer Support Help Desk Section of the Information Services Division in Helena MT.

Interns do not receive benefits such as paid holidays, medical coverage, earned vacation, or sick leave. Work schedule will be 40 hours a week during the summer.

Pay is determined by credit hours earned by the end of Spring semester 2027:

60-90 credit hours = $22.46

91 credit hours = $23.25

Duties to be performed:

  • Assist on active projects related to Information Technology hardware and software deployments
  • Assist on active projects related to software development
  • Provide IT Phone Support on a Help Desk
  • Assist with development of training material
  • Assist with technical support for conference room equipment when used for meetings

Must be currently enrolled in College, University, or Tech School or can be in graduate school; working on a computer science degree at the time of application. Undergraduate applicants need to be at least entering junior year or have completed at least 60 credit hours. Less than 60 credit hours may be considered. If an applicant is enrolled in a Tech School (2-year program) the credit minimum is 30 credits hours. Related majors include but are not limited to: computer science, informatics/information science; business.
